llm **Shannon's No-Bake Peanut Butter Balls** ===================================== These no-bake treats are a classic favorite among kids and adults alike! They're easy to make, require no baking, and can be customized with a variety of toppings to suit any occasion. Whether you're looking for a quick after-school snack or a fun treat for birthday parties, Shannon's No-Bake Peanut Butter Balls are sure to please. **Ingredients** --------------- * 1 cup chunky or smooth peanut butter * 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ter or margarine, softened * 2 cups confectioner's sugar * 1 cup graham cracker crumbs * 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ips **Directions** -------------- 1. Mix the peanut butter and butter together until well combined. 2. Gradually add in the confectioner's sugar until a dough forms. 3. Stir in the graham cracker crumbs. 4. Roll the mixture into small balls, about 1 inch in diameter. 5. Dip or roll each ball into your desired topping (cocoa powder, shredded coconut, sprinkles, confectioner's sugar, or crushed graham crackers work great). 6.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to set. 7. Serve and enjoy! **Variations & Adjustments** --------------------------- Don't be afraid to get creative with this recipe! Here are a few ideas: * Add-ins: Try adding in some chopped nuts (walnuts or pecans work well), shredded coconut, or even crushed candy canes for an extra flavor boost. * Toppings: In addition to the options listed above, you could also try using chopped peanut butter cups, chocolate shavings, or even edible glitter for a fun touch. * Flavor combinations: Mix and match different flavors by combining peanut butter with other ingredients like honey, maple syrup, or cinnamon.
